About the role The purpose of the Business Analyst III role is to strategize and facilitate effective and competitive business processes by eliciting, analysing, validating, and documenting business, organisational and operational requirements, providing cost-benefit analysis, suitable alternatives and recommendations. The role conducts market analyses, analysing both product lines and the overall profitability of the business while developing and monitoring data quality metrics to ensure business data and reporting needs are met. The role also provides technical leadership on the improvement of quality, standards and processes by ensuring that efficient and cost-effective business solutions and processes are in place to address current to long-term business needs and requirements. Business decisions in this space will generally come to fruition within 1 to 3 years. This role plays an instrumental part across business and delivery teams to ensure that solutions are delivered according to business requirements while considering cost, user and organisational benefit. The projects in this role are generally cross-domain, high-profile and complex in nature, requiring expert business, process and technology perspectives and recommendations.
